내 기타 앰프 펌웨어 패치하기
(mforney.org)
Yamaha THR10c 기타 앰프의 펌웨어를 수정하기 위해 UART와 JTAG 헤더를 활용한 하드웨어 리버스 엔지니어링 과정을 다루며, 임베디드 기기의 펌웨어 덤프 및 재플래싱을 위한 물리적 접근법과 기술적 도전 과제를 상세히 설명합니다.
이 글의 핵심 포인트
- 1Yamaha THR10c 앰프의 펌웨어 수정을 위한 UART 및 JTAG 헤더 활용
- 2스피커 시뮬레이션 온/오프 및 헤드폰 연결 시 내부 스피커 출력 기능 구현 목표
- 3JST PH 시리즈 및 FMN 시리즈 커넥터를 활용한 물리적 인터페이스 구축
- 4FT2232H 기반 어댑터를 이용한 JTAG 디버깅 환경 구축 시도
- 5UART 통신 확인 실패 후 JTAG를 통한 펌웨어 덤프 및 재플래싱 추진
이 글에 대한 공공지능 분석
왜 중요한가?
하드웨어 리버스 엔지니어링은 제품의 기능을 확장하거나 보안 취약점을 찾는 핵심 기술로, 임베디드 기기의 제어권을 확보하는 과정을 보여줍니다. 이는 제조사가 공식적으로 지원하지 않는 사용자 맞춤형 기능을 구현할 수 있는 기술적 토대를 제시합니다.
어떤 배경과 맥락이 있나?
임베디드 시스템 개발에서 JTAG와 UART는 칩셋 디버깅 및 펌웨어 업데이트를 위한 표준 인터페이스입니다. 최근 IoT 및 스마트 가전의 확산으로 하드웨어 보안과 펌웨어 무결성 검증의 중요성이 커지고 있습니다.
업계에 어떤 영향을 주나?
하드웨어 해킹 기술의 발전은 제조사에게는 보안 강화라는 과제를, 개발자에게는 제품의 생명주기를 연장하거나 새로운 가치를 창출할 수 있는 기회를 제공합니다. 이는 오픈 소스 하드웨어 생태계의 성장과도 맞닿아 있습니다.
한국 시장에 어떤 시사점이 있나?
하드웨어 기반 스타트업은 제품 설계 단계부터 보안(Anti-tampering)과 확장성을 고려해야 합니다. 동시에, 리버스 엔지니어링을 통한 기능 개선 가능성은 국내 제조 기반 테크 기업들에게 제품 차별화 전략의 힌트를 제공합니다.
이 글에 대한 큐레이터 의견
하드웨어 리버스 엔지니어링은 단순한 취미를 넘어, 제품의 한계를 돌파하려는 엔지니어의 집요함을 보여주는 사례입니다. 펌웨어 패치를 통해 기존 제품의 물리적 제약을 극복하려는 시도는, 하드웨어 스타트업이 제품의 '기능적 확장성'을 설계할 때 얼마나 중요한 가치를 지니는지 시사합니다.
창업자들은 제품의 펌웨어를 폐쇄적으로 유지하는 것이 보안에는 유리할 수 있으나, 사용자 커뮤니티가 제품을 개선하고 생태계를 확장할 수 있는 '안전한 통로'를 열어두는 것이 장기적인 브랜드 충성도 확보에 유리할 수 있음을 인지해야 합니다. 이는 하드웨어의 가치를 소프트웨어 업데이트로 지속시키는 현대적 제조 전략의 핵심입니다.
관련 뉴스
댓글
아직 댓글이 없습니다. 첫 댓글을 남겨보세요.